Great War at Sea: U.S. Navy Plan Orange

A board game by Michael Bennighof
Publisher: Avalanche Press Ltd.

Description Description
The Great War at Sea series hypothetical situation of possible naval action between US and Japan in the 1930s. Game is based on actual US navy plans. Players plot their task forces moves on the strategic map and when contact is made combat is fought on the tactical map. Also published in Separate Volume #11 of Command Magazine Japan. The early boxes included a separate 4 pages insert trying to link the operational and tactical levels of the game that was tittled "Great War at Sea System Advanced Tactical Rules". Avalanche Press in 2008 released a comb bound book called Great War at Sea: South China Sea which used the map from War Plan Orange.
